The TE Connectivity PCB Mount Header designed for seamless right angle, board to board connections, offering exceptional reliability with 10 positions and a 2.54 mm centreline. This connector features a partially shrouded design with gold plating, ensuring optimal conductivity and durability. Engineered for high performance applications, it facilitates effective signal transmission, making it an Ideal choice for various electronic devices. With a robust construction suitable for demanding environments, this connector not only meets industry standards but also delivers enhanced performance across a broad operating temperature range.
Designed for board-to-board applications with 10 positions and a 2.54 mm centreline
Partially shrouded header type enhances protection against misalignment
Gold (Au) contact plating ensures superior signal transmission and durability
Rated for up to 5 A contact current accommodating high-power applications
Suitable for through-hole solder termination facilitating easy PCB integration
Withstands operating temperatures from -65°C to 105°C ensuring reliable performance under varying conditions
Compatible with CSA and UL standards ensuring compliance with safety regulations
High insulation resistance of 5000 MΩ safeguards against electrical faults
Mating retention type features detent latching for secure connections
